Man arrested for hacking ATM account

A man who allegedly hacked and withdrew money from another person's account at an ATM has been arrested, said police.
"On March 24, the accused Asif was nabbed when he tried to flee after withdrawing Rs 40,000 from an ICICI ATM in District Center Janak Puri by hacking it," said the police.
The account belonged to the victim Manveer Singh.
"The victim came to the ATM to check the balance of his account when an unknown person entered the ATM and tactfully observed the PIN Number," said police.
As soon as Manveer left the ATM, he received an SMS alert on his mobile phone regarding withdrawal of Rs 40,000 from his account, said the police.
When he immediately returned to the ATM he saw the person counting money. However, when Asif tried to flee, SI Richpal Singh and Constable Mukesh Kumar on PCR caught him after Manveer raised an alarm, said the police.
Five ATM cards of different banks have been recovered from the accused.
